Quick review of the BC!

We're just back from a 6 night stay at the BC. We stayed CL level and had a deluxe room. Here is my take:

Likes: Heart

Location, location, location! Love the proximity to DHS & Epcot. Our room overlooked the quiet pool which was right by the walkway to Epcot. We loved walking over to the BW area.

SAB- Need I say more?!

Big room- We had a deluxe room (2557) and it was HUGE. Perfect for our family. It had 2 zone a/c! Our balcony was also huge- at least double the size of a regular room.

Valet services- Either SWA or DME lost my bag (each pointed the finger at the other). I dealt with someone named Nicole from Valet Services. She was fantastic. She worked SO hard to find my bag. It ended up in Key West (the actual Key West) so I think it was SWA who screwed up. I mentioned to Nicole that the flight continued there after MCO and a few hours later, we got a call that the bag was there. I'm confident either she called or she lit a fire under SWA. The bag was returned to me by the next night and I'll be eternally grateful to this young lady for all of her help.

Beaches & Cream- We really enjoyed this place! Service was great and the food was good.

Bus Service- Great! Minimal wait times and we got a seat all but once. I'd heard very bad things about service to DTD but we had no issues whatsoever.

Lounge staff- They mostly appeared to be college-aged kids with a few adults. This staff was kept running all the time but they never failed to be polite, responsive and helpful. They were kind to my children and brought them cookies even they weren't out. I can't say enough about how nice these folks were. Some guests were demanding and spoke rudely but the lounge staff always remained gracious. I really liked them!

NEEDS IMPROVEMENT

[b]Lounge[/b]. This lounge is WAAAY too small for the number of CL guests. One night, the line stretched down the hallway (they served lobster salad that night). We went back downstairs rather than deal with it! I mentioned it to a CL staff member (a desk guy). He told me that next year, they are taking over the corner room (right next to lounge) and expanding it. He said they'd like to get the room next to it but that's not been decided yet. He also said they ruled out expanding the balcony area as it would change the outside appearance and be too difficult to do. Food choices were "eh"-nothing knocked my socks off but nothing was awful either. They need to vary the midday snack: it's always potato chips, dip, Swedish fish, trail mix, yogurt pretzels and cookies.

Rudies: A lot more bad behavior than we ever saw in SL- bare feet, picking thing up with hands, unattended kids, etc. We saw quite a few guests taking far too long at tables during the breakfast rush. One couple set up their laptops. It's certainly their right to do so but I think it's better manners to wait until after the rush is over so all guests can sit down. There was a particularly annoying kid, he was perhaps about 10-12 y/o. He was usually there when we were. He was staying with someone who had a scooter (don't get me started on scooters!) and he rode it into the lounge. The next day he took ALL of the sugar cookies with Mickey heads. I mean ALL of them. Another guest questioned him on it and he said they were for his family. He had to have at least a dozen. Too bad for the rest of us! I know the BC has nothing to do with Rudies but I saw a lot more than I ever saw in SL. It was funny to us so maybe it belongs in the Likes category?! LOL!!! Biggrin

CL staff- The women were lovely but the men- ugh. The man who checked us in had a very bad attitude and seemed annoyed. He was quite haughty and I'm not sure why. When my bag was missing, I asked another of them if he could help me find an iphone charger because my phone was almost dead (Nicole from VS suggested I do this because they keep them if guests leave them behind and don't claim them). He said there was nothing he could do and I should see the front desk. I thought that was a little rude. IMO, he should've called them for me because I was clearly at the end of my rope by then (not sobbing but my eyes were watering). I had to go to the lobby where an incredibly nice Guests Services rep found an Ihome that would charge the iphone (the ones in the room don't). Also, we weren't greeted on arrival. No big deal whatsoever but I think it gets things started on the right foot. There was no apology for the lack of greeting either. Again, just a lack of customer service.

Housekeeping- Stingy with toiletries. We also found a toy cell phone under the day bed. My daughter was happy but I think it should a lack of attention to detail. It made me wonder if they ever vacuum under there. We had spider webs on the lamps over the beds, too. It wasn't noticeable until they were on and you were laying in bed. Our ironing board didn't have a cover over it. We asked for one but it never came.

The decor is nice but a bit tired. The carpet in the hallways could use a good steam cleaning which I think would brighten things up. It's a shame because the carpet is very pretty.

Another thing. This is kind of yucky. We had bugs in the room. They were teeny-tiny (smaller than gnats) and crawled. They came out of a crack between the bathtub and the walk (desperately needed caulking). We also saw them across the room, on top of the unit that houses the fridge. We also saw them on the top of the tall chest of drawers. I have no idea what they were but our suitcases went directly to the laundry room yesterday and I'm washing EVERYTHING just in case any got in our bags. They were sooo little so we knew they weren't anything gross (bed bugs, roaches, etc) but it was off-putting.

All in all, it was a great trip! I'd recommend BC to a friend because the likes really outweighed the rest. My kids loved it!
